Message type: E = Error
Message class: ESH_OM_OBJ_MODEL_RP2 - Object Model Repository (2)
Message number: 364
Message text: Layout configuration &4 is used in object type &1, node &2 of SWC &3

- Layout configuration &4 is used in object type &1, node &2 of SWC &3 ?The SAP error message ESH_OM_OBJ_MODEL_RP2364 typically indicates an issue related to the layout configuration in the context of the SAP Enterprise Search (SAP ESH) or the SAP Object Model. This error message suggests that there is a problem with the layout configuration being used for a specific object type and node within a Software Component (SWC).
Cause: Invalid Layout Configuration: The layout configuration specified for the object type is either missing, incorrectly defined, or not compatible with the object type or node. Configuration Changes: Changes made to the layout configuration or object model that have not been properly updated or activated in the system. Transport Issues: If the layout configuration was transported from another system, it may not have been correctly imported or activated.
